Those entering the program must have the ability to demonstrate vocational competency within their suggested teaching and analyzing area. Vocational competency is defined as broad industry knowledge and experience, and may include, but is not restricted by, holding a useful unit of competency or eligibility.

The Financing studies for the Training and Assessment program at TMG College Australia encompass a variety of financial options aimed at supporting students throughout their educational journey. Prospective students can explore different payment methods including government-subsidized training options, fee-for-service arrangements, and potential concessions for eligible individuals. The college does not specify exact tuition fees publicly; however, it typically aligns with nationally regulated training packages, and costs may vary depending on the mode of study and the student's eligibility for government funding.

Students may be able to access Commonwealth Government subsidies under the VET Student Loans scheme if they meet the eligibility criteria, which can cover part or all of the tuition fees. To qualify for such loans, students must be enrolled in a diploma or above qualification, which may not directly apply to Certificate IV level programs unless coupled with further study. Alternatively, those who do not qualify for government assistance often pay fees upfront or may opt for payment plans offered by the college, such as installment arrangements that make financing more manageable.

Other financial arrangements include scholarships and grants provided by external organizations or industry bodies, which students should explore independently or through college advisement. Additionally, students are advised to consider additional costs such as textbooks, materials, and equipment, which may not be included in the tuition fees. International students, if eligible, may face different fee structures and are required to pay full tuition upfront without access to government support schemes applicable to domestic students.
